Hillary Clinton
Dec. 2, 2007


"In kindergarten, Senator Obama wrote an essay titled 'I Want to Become President.'"

Part of a Clinton campaign press release issued to portray Obama as inexperienced and, at the same time, hypocritical for his statements criticizing Hillary Clinton for her decades long plan to become President. The Clinton campaign later tried to play off the statement as "a joke."
